B C D F I L M N P S Z 

B

bytesToHex(byte[]) - Static method in class name.benjaminjwhite.zdecimal.PackDec
Hex values of Byte array

C

compIntValue(byte[]) - Static method in class name.benjaminjwhite.zdecimal.ZComp
Convert byte array to int, unsigned numbers
compShortValue(byte[]) - Static method in class name.benjaminjwhite.zdecimal.ZComp
Converts byte array to short, unsigned numbers

D

DataException - Exception in name.benjaminjwhite.zdecimal
When input byte array is not packed decimal format or number to convert is not valid.
DataException(String) - Constructor for exception name.benjaminjwhite.zdecimal.DataException
 
DecimalOverflowException - Exception in name.benjaminjwhite.zdecimal
When a number is too large to be stored in the number of bytes specified.
DecimalOverflowException() - Constructor for exception name.benjaminjwhite.zdecimal.DecimalOverflowException
 
DecimalOverflowException(String) - Constructor for exception name.benjaminjwhite.zdecimal.DecimalOverflowException
 
demo - Class in <Unnamed>
Demonstration program for the zdecimal package.
demo() - Constructor for class demo
 

F

FixedPointDivideException - Exception in name.benjaminjwhite.zdecimal
When input number would not fit into long
FixedPointDivideException(String) - Constructor for exception name.benjaminjwhite.zdecimal.FixedPointDivideException
 

I

intToBytes(int) - Static method in class name.benjaminjwhite.zdecimal.ZComp
Convert int to byte array 4 long

L

longToPack(long) - Static method in class name.benjaminjwhite.zdecimal.PackDec
Convert "long" to byte array 16 long of packed decimal number
longToPack(long, byte[], int, int) - Static method in class name.benjaminjwhite.zdecimal.PackDec
Convenience method to convert a long to packed decimal.
longToZone(long) - Static method in class name.benjaminjwhite.zdecimal.ZoneDec
Converts Java long to zone decimal
longToZone(long, byte[], int, int) - Static method in class name.benjaminjwhite.zdecimal.ZoneDec
Convert long to zone decimal and store in byte array

M

main(String[]) - Static method in class demo
Runs the ZDecimalJava Demonstration Program

N

name.benjaminjwhite.zdecimal - package name.benjaminjwhite.zdecimal
 

P

PackDec - Class in name.benjaminjwhite.zdecimal
Utility class to handle IBM System Z packed decimal data in Java.
PackDec() - Constructor for class name.benjaminjwhite.zdecimal.PackDec
 
packToLong(byte[]) - Static method in class name.benjaminjwhite.zdecimal.PackDec
Convert a byte array containing a packed dicimal number to "long"
packToLong(byte[], int, int) - Static method in class name.benjaminjwhite.zdecimal.PackDec
Selects a packed decimal number from a byte array, then converts to a Long value of the number.
packToString(byte[]) - Static method in class name.benjaminjwhite.zdecimal.PackDec
Convert a byte array containing a packed dicimal number to String value
packToString(byte[], int, int) - Static method in class name.benjaminjwhite.zdecimal.PackDec
Selects a packed decimal number from a byte array, then converts to a String value of the number.

S

shortToBytes(short) - Static method in class name.benjaminjwhite.zdecimal.ZComp
Convert short to byte array 2 long
stringToPack(String) - Static method in class name.benjaminjwhite.zdecimal.PackDec
Converts String to packed decimal number.
stringToPack(String, byte[], int, int) - Static method in class name.benjaminjwhite.zdecimal.PackDec
Convenience method to convert a String to packed decimal.
stringToZone(String) - Static method in class name.benjaminjwhite.zdecimal.ZoneDec
Converts a java String to System Z zoned decimal
stringToZone(String, byte[], int, int) - Static method in class name.benjaminjwhite.zdecimal.ZoneDec
Converts java.lang.String to zone decimal and store in byte array

Z

ZComp - Class in name.benjaminjwhite.zdecimal
 
ZComp() - Constructor for class name.benjaminjwhite.zdecimal.ZComp
 
ZoneDec - Class in name.benjaminjwhite.zdecimal
Utility class to handle IBM System Z zone decimal data in Java.
ZoneDec() - Constructor for class name.benjaminjwhite.zdecimal.ZoneDec
 
zoneToLong(byte[]) - Static method in class name.benjaminjwhite.zdecimal.ZoneDec
Convert byte array containing zone decimal number
zoneToLong(byte[], int, int) - Static method in class name.benjaminjwhite.zdecimal.ZoneDec
Convert selected bytes of array of zone decimal format to long
zoneToString(byte[]) - Static method in class name.benjaminjwhite.zdecimal.ZoneDec
Converts a byte array of zoned decimal to a string
zoneToString(byte[], int, int) - Static method in class name.benjaminjwhite.zdecimal.ZoneDec
Converts byte array of zone decimal to string
B C D F I L M N P S Z